One of the key benefits of using HEC is its ability to act as a thickening agent in a wide range of applications. In industries such as cosmetics, pharmaceuticals, and food production, HEC is used to create products with the desired consistency and texture. Its thickening properties make it an essential ingredient in lotions, creams, and gels, where it helps to improve the overall quality and performance of the final product.
Another important benefit of HEC is its ability to act as a stabilizer and emulsifier in various formulations. In the paint and coatings industry, HEC is used to improve the flow and leveling of paints, as well as to enhance their adhesion to surfaces. Its emulsifying properties make it an ideal ingredient in adhesives, where it helps to create strong and durable bonds between different materials.
HEC is also known for its water retention properties, making it a valuable additive in industries such as construction and agriculture. In construction, HEC is used in cement and mortar formulations to improve workability and reduce water loss during the curing process. In agriculture, HEC is used in seed coatings and soil amendments to improve water retention and promote plant growth.

The first step in the manufacturing process is the selection of raw materials. Kima Chemical sources high-quality cellulose from reputable suppliers to ensure the final product meets the required specifications. The cellulose is then treated with alkali to remove impurities and improve its reactivity. This step is crucial in ensuring the purity and effectiveness of the hydroxyethyl cellulose.
Once the cellulose has been treated, it is reacted with ethylene oxide to introduce hydroxyethyl groups onto the cellulose chain. This reaction is carefully controlled to achieve the desired degree of substitution, which determines the properties of the final product. After the reaction is complete, the hydroxyethyl cellulose is purified to remove any unreacted chemicals and by-products. This purification step is essential to ensure the product meets the required purity standards and is safe for use in various applications. Once the purification process is complete, the hydroxyethyl cellulose is dried and milled to the desired particle size. This step is important in ensuring the product has the right physical properties for its intended use.
